C.L. Robertson - Original 19th Century Graphite Drawing. Inscribed. The drawing spans across a double page spread from the sketchbook. On the reverse there is an additional drawing inscribed "South Bank of Tagus opposite Lisbon", and a sketch of a boat. Unsigned. In fine condition.

It seems likely that CL Robertson was in the British Royal Navy, as his drawings include scenes on board the HMS Euphrates and HMS Malabar (both launched in 1866). This would explain his access to scenes and views as far afield as the Yemen, Brazil, Tunisia and Pakistan. His graphite drawings are beautifully observed, especially his harbour scenes and more detailed landscapes.
